What is the Student Financial Assistance Application?
The Student Financial Assistance Application is a crucial form designed for students residing in the Northwest Territories, Canada. Its primary function is to facilitate the process of obtaining financial aid for full-time studies. This application is specifically aimed at full-time students, enabling them to secure the necessary financial support to pursue their educational goals.
Many students benefit from filling out this application to alleviate the financial burdens associated with their academic journey.

Eligibility Criteria for the Student Financial Assistance Application
To apply for the Student Financial Assistance Application, applicants must meet several key eligibility criteria:
-
Be enrolled as a full-time student in an eligible program.
-
Meet specific academic performance standards set by the funding body.
-
Fulfill residency requirements in the Northwest Territories.
-
Consideration of dependent or independent student status may also apply.
Understanding these criteria is essential for prospective applicants to ensure their eligibility before submission.

What are the eligibility requirements for the Student Financial Assistance Application?
Eligibility typically includes being a full-time student and residing in the Northwest Territories. Review specific age and residency criteria as they can vary or change annually.
Are there deadlines associated with this application?
Yes, application deadlines depend on the academic year. It is crucial to check the latest deadlines listed on the financial assistance webpage or your institution's announcements.

What supporting documents do I need to submit with the application?
Commonly required documents may include proof of enrollment, tax information, or identification. Always refer to specific instructions accompanying the application for the most accurate requirements.
